QatarEnergy acquires participating interests in new exploration blocks offshore Uruguay - SaudiGulf Projects
QatarEnergy has acquired participating interests in three exploration blocks offshore the Oriental Republic of Uruguay from BG International Limited, a subsidiary of Shell. Under the agreements, QatarEnergy has acquired an 18% interest in block “OFF-4”, while Shell held 32%, and APA Corporation (the operator) retained the remaining 50%. QatarEnergy has also acquired a 30% interest in block “OFF-2”, which is operated by Shell with a 70% interest.…
QatarEnergy is strengthening its relationship with strategic partner Shell through these agreements and entering the Uruguayan exploration and production sector, expanding its operations in South America, said Qatari Minister of Energy and CEO Saad bin Sherida Al Kaabi.
